What Is the Best Oven Temperature for Cooking Bacon?

The best oven temperature for cooking bacon is typically 400°F (204°C). This temperature allows bacon to cook evenly and achieve a crispy texture without burning.

The USDA (United States Department of Agriculture) recommends cooking pork, including bacon, to an internal temperature of 145°F (63°C) for safe consumption. This guidance ensures that harmful bacteria are eliminated during the cooking process.

Cooking bacon at 400°F allows the fat to render effectively while promoting a crisp texture. It balances cooking speed and temperature, minimizing the risk of undercooked or overcooked bacon. This method can be especially beneficial when preparing large quantities.

The American Heart Association emphasizes the importance of preparing bacon in a manner that minimizes excess fat. Cooking techniques such as baking can help manage fat content compared to frying in a skillet.

Factors influencing the ideal cooking temperature include the thickness of the bacon slice and the desired degree of crispiness. Extra-thin bacon may require less time, while thicker slices may need a longer cooking duration at the same temperature.

Cooking bacon at 400°F generally results in reduced grease splatter and mess compared to traditional frying methods. It also facilitates better rendering, leading to a more uniform cooking process.

How Does Oven Temperature Influence Bacon Crispiness and Texture?

Oven temperature influences bacon crispiness and texture significantly. Higher temperatures, around 400°F to 425°F (204°C to 218°C), allow the fat in the bacon to render quickly. This rapid fat rendering creates a crispy texture while retaining moisture. Lower temperatures, around 350°F (177°C), cook the bacon more slowly. This method results in a chewier texture and less crispiness.

The key components are temperature and fat rendering. Bacon consists of meat and fat. When cooking, the fat needs to melt and release from the meat. Higher heat facilitates this process, leading to less greasy and more evenly cooked bacon. Additionally, the Maillard reaction occurs at higher temperatures. This chemical reaction between amino acids and sugars creates browning, enhancing flavor.

The logical sequence is as follows:
1. Choose the desired temperature.
2. Understand how fat rendering works at that temperature.
3. Observe the cooking time. Faster cooking at high temperatures leads to crispiness, while slow cooking at lower temperatures creates different textures.

In summary, to achieve crispy bacon with a desirable texture, set the oven to a higher temperature. Adjust cooking time based on the heat level to achieve the desired outcome.

How Can You Perfectly Cook Bacon at Different Temperatures?

To perfectly cook bacon at different temperatures, it’s essential to choose the right method and settings, whether you’re using a skillet, oven, or microwave. Here are the methods to achieve ideal results at various temperatures:

  1. Skillet method (medium heat, 325°F to 375°F):
    – For crispy bacon, preheat the skillet on medium heat.
    – Lay the bacon strips flat, ensuring they do not overlap.
    – Cook for 8-12 minutes, flipping occasionally to ensure even cooking. Crank up the temperature to 375°F for thicker cuts that require more cooking time.

  2. Oven method (bake at 400°F):
    – Preheat the oven to 400°F.
    – Line a baking sheet with aluminum foil for easy cleanup.
    – Place a wire rack on top and lay the bacon strips out flat.
    – Bake for 15-20 minutes, checking frequently for desired crispness. This method promotes even heat distribution, resulting in perfectly crispy bacon.

  3. Microwave method (standard setting):
    – Place bacon strips between layers of paper towels on a microwave-safe plate.
    – Microwave on high for 4-6 minutes, depending on thickness.
    – Check frequently to prevent splattering. This method is quick but may yield less crispy results.

Temperature variations can influence cooking times and results:
– Cooking bacon at lower temperatures (225°F to 275°F) produces chewy strips with a more rendered fat. It takes longer, around 20-30 minutes, but allows for flavor development.
– Cooking at higher temperatures (above 400°F) can lead to burning. It’s generally best to stick to temperatures between 325°F and 400°F for optimal results.

These methods exemplify how temperature control directly affects the texture and flavor of bacon, catering to personal preferences. Adjusting cooking time and temperature can help achieve the desired balance between chewiness and crispness.

What Are Common Mistakes to Avoid When Cooking Bacon in the Oven?

When cooking bacon in the oven, common mistakes to avoid include improper temperature settings, skipping the foil layer, overcrowding the pan, neglecting to flip the bacon, and not monitoring cooking time.

  1. Improper temperature settings
  2. Skipping the foil layer
  3. Overcrowding the pan
  4. Neglecting to flip the bacon
  5. Not monitoring cooking time

To ensure the best results, it is essential to understand the importance of each mistake.

  1. Improper Temperature Settings: Cooking bacon at the wrong temperature can lead to uneven cooking. The ideal oven temperature for bacon is typically 400°F (204°C). Cooking at a lower temperature can result in soggy bacon, while a higher temperature may burn it.
